Founded in 1928, Farmers ® is the country’s third-largest home and auto carrier as well as the top specialty product carrier in the U.S. We have been recognized as the #1 Corporate Training Program by Corporate Exchange USA & Training Magazine. You will have access to the training and support of a business partner with over 80 years of experience! Additionally, we were recently named “The Celent Model Insurer of the Year” as the company that best delivers outstanding results through the implementation of technology to solve insurance business challenges. We not only encourage community service at the local level, but Farmers is also a top national sponsor of the “March for Babies”, March of Dimes event. Each year, the Farmers Family declares one day as “Be a Hero for Babies Day” SM to raise funds and awareness for the March of Dimes and its mission.
